@3-/killold : Terminate running old instances of the script

Introduction

@3-/killold ensures single-instance execution for scripts. It detects and terminates previously running instances of the same script via PID lock files generated in the system temporary directory.

Usage

import killold from "@3-/killold";

// Terminate old instances and lock current script
await killold();

If no path is specified, the runner script path (process.argv[1]) is locked by default.

Features

  • Detects and terminates older running instances of the same script.
  • Validates process existence and control permissions safely using signal 0.
  • Removes PID lock files automatically on normal exit, SIGINT, or SIGTERM.
  • Supports customizing the target path for lock generation.

API

default export async (path?: string): Promise<void>
  • Parameters:
    • path: Target file path for locking. Defaults to process.argv[1].
  • Returns:
    • Promise<void>: Resolves when old instances are terminated and current PID is written.

History

In early Unix editions around 1973, the kill command was introduced solely to force termination of processes by the superuser. As Unix evolved, kill became a general-purpose tool to send various signals (such as configuration reload signals), yet the name stuck. PID files emerged during the System V init era, providing a lightweight way for startup scripts to locate and control background daemons. This lock file approach remains a standard convention for process isolation.
